Homicide In Joppatowne Under Investigation

A person was fatally shot in a vehicle, according to the Harford County Sheriff's Office.

JOPPATOWNE, MD — After a person was found shot in a vehicle in Joppatowne Friday night, officials say they are treating it as a homicide investigation.

The victim was found in the 500 block of Dembytown Road, where deputies said they were called at 6:45 p.m. for a report of a crash.

As medics were rendering aid, they found the driver had been shot.

William James Doran, 29, of Joppatowne, was taken to the University of Maryland Upper Chesapeake Medical Center, where officials said he was pronounced deceased.

Investigators determined Doran had been driving when he was shot, and he then hit a utility pole.

Detectives said they were at the scene after 9 p.m.

As of Saturday afternoon, officials said there were no suspects.
